Output 23318c2bfb8e1975cf3c69d18fcbcff4f51fe0c66281c8cb0db7a9a5d1ca4211:26

value
76021
script pubkey
OP_HASH160 OP_PUSHBYTES_20 567efa0ec42f2c633a51777606ec86f18d16791c OP_EQUAL
address
39aN9YT6SrKZwbaMqZD2nFZF4RXNB6gNuA
transaction
23318c2bfb8e1975cf3c69d18fcbcff4f51fe0c66281c8cb0db7a9a5d1ca4211
confirmations
190677
spent
true